About 1-bromo-8-chloro-3-[1-[5-chloro-2-ethoxy-4-methyl-3-[5-(trifluoromethyl)-3-pyridinyl]phenyl]ethyl]imidazo[1,5-a]pyrazine

1-bromo-8-chloro-3-[1-[5-chloro-2-ethoxy-4-methyl-3-[5-(trifluoromethyl)-3-pyridinyl]phenyl]ethyl]imidazo[1,5-a]pyrazine (PubChem CID 134600587) has the molecular formula C23H18BrCl2F3N4O and a molecular weight of 574.23 g/mol. Its IUPAC name is 1-bromo-8-chloro-3-[1-[5-chloro-2-ethoxy-4-methyl-3-[5-(trifluoromethyl)-3-pyridinyl]phenyl]ethyl]imidazo[1,5-a]pyrazine.
